summ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orTitta Heikkala <titta.heikkala@digia.com>2014-06-03 15:21:33 +0300
committerTitta Heikkala <titta.heikkala@digia.com>2014-06-04 10:03:21 +0300
commit638297e957ee79d15c04c09d0b48dc485a3c8c7a (patch)
tree54589e3b754bc91d119c97e4a99ac9d4796b92ce
parent57eb7a33024554bba51adf8c152a09a44bf7e9a4 (diff)
Fix axes issues with oscilloscope demos
The metatype declarations for QAbstractAxis are added to the oscilloscope demo applications for them to recognize the axis type correctly. Task-number: QTRD-3162 Change-Id: I6aadb97d8191bcab6b92a3833dc8c44a1ab79cee Reviewed-by: Miikka Heikkinen <miikka.heikkinen@digia.com>
-rw-r--r--demos/qmloscilloscope/datasource.cpp2
-rw-r--r--demos/quick2oscilloscope/datasource.cpp2
2 files changed, 4 insertions, 0 deletions
diff --git a/demos/qmloscilloscope/datasource.cpp b/demos/qmloscilloscope/datasource.cpp
index dfeba541..35285778 100644
--- a/demos/qmloscilloscope/datasource.cpp
+++ b/demos/qmloscilloscope/datasource.cpp
@@ -28,6 +28,7 @@
QTCOMMERCIALCHART_USE_NAMESPACE
Q_DECLARE_METATYPE(QAbstractSeries *)
+Q_DECLARE_METATYPE(QAbstractAxis *)
DataSource::DataSource(QDeclarativeView *appViewer, QObject *parent) :
QObject(parent),
@@ -35,6 +36,7 @@ DataSource::DataSource(QDeclarativeView *appViewer, QObject *parent) :
m_index(-1)
{
qRegisterMetaType<QAbstractSeries*>();
+ qRegisterMetaType<QAbstractAxis*>();
generateData(0, 5, 1024);
}
diff --git a/demos/quick2oscilloscope/datasource.cpp b/demos/quick2oscilloscope/datasource.cpp
index 86de2e71..48b2ecfb 100644
--- a/demos/quick2oscilloscope/datasource.cpp
+++ b/demos/quick2oscilloscope/datasource.cpp
@@ -29,6 +29,7 @@
QTCOMMERCIALCHART_USE_NAMESPACE
Q_DECLARE_METATYPE(QAbstractSeries *)
+Q_DECLARE_METATYPE(QAbstractAxis *)
DataSource::DataSource(QQuickView *appViewer, QObject *parent) :
QObject(parent),
@@ -36,6 +37,7 @@ DataSource::DataSource(QQuickView *appViewer, QObject *parent) :
m_index(-1)
{
qRegisterMetaType<QAbstractSeries*>();
+ qRegisterMetaType<QAbstractAxis*>();
generateData(0, 5, 1024);
}